Water damage cleanup services involve the removal of excess water from properties affected by leaks, flooding, or other water intrusion events. These services typically include extracting standing water, drying out affected areas with specialized equipment, and thoroughly sanitizing spaces to prevent mold growth and further deterioration. The goal is to restore the property to a safe, dry condition while minimizing damage to building materials, furniture, and personal belongings. Professional water damage cleanup helps ensure that the cleanup process is efficient and effective, reducing the risk of long-term issues caused by lingering moisture.
This service is essential in addressing a variety of water-related problems that can occur in residential properties. Common scenarios include burst pipes, appliance leaks, roof leaks, or flooding from heavy storms. When water infiltrates walls, floors, or basements, it can quickly cause structural damage and promote mold growth if not addressed promptly. Water damage cleanup services help homeowners manage these situations by removing water swiftly and thoroughly, preventing further harm and reducing the potential for health hazards associated with mold and bacteria.

Knowing when to seek water damage cleanup services can save property owners from costly repairs and health risks. Signs that indicate the need for professional help include visible water or dampness, a persistent musty odor, peeling paint or wallpaper, and the presence of mold or mildew. If a property has experienced flooding, a burst pipe, or leaks that have gone unnoticed for some time, contacting local service providers can help address the problem quickly. These experts can assess the extent of the damage, perform thorough cleanup, and help restore the property to a safe and livable condition.
The overview below groups typical Water Damage Cleanup proj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Falls Church, VA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Minor Repairs - Typically, small water damage cleanup jobs in Falls Church, VA, c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, covering issues like small leaks or localized water spots. Larger, more involved projects can go beyond this range but are less common.
Moderate Damage - For more extensive water damage affecting multiple areas or requiring partial drying and repairs, costs usually range from $600 to $2,500. Many projects in this category are mid-sized and fall within this band, though some can be higher depending on the scope.
Severe Water Damage - Larger, more complex cleanup jobs, such as extensive flooding or structural repairs, can range from $2,500 to $5,000 or more. While fewer projects reach this level, they often involve significant drying, mold remediation, or structural work.
Full Replacement - When water damage requires complete replacement of flooring, drywall, or other structural components, costs can exceed $5,000. These projects are less frequent but are necessary for severe cases where repairs are insufficient.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water damage in homes? Water damage can result from plumbing leaks, appliance failures, roof leaks, or flooding, leading to moisture intrusion in various areas of a property.
How do water damage cleanup services work? Local service providers assess the affected areas, remove standing water, dry out the space, and perform necessary repairs to restore the property.
What are common signs of water damage? Signs include discoloration, musty odors, warped flooring, bubbling paint, or visible water stains on walls and ceilings.
Can water damage lead to mold growth? Yes, excess moisture from water damage can create an environment conducive to mold development if not properly dried and treated.
How can I prevent water damage in my home? Regular inspections of plumbing, roof maintenance, and ensuring proper drainage can help reduce the risk of water intrusion and damage.
